    Quote Originally Posted by spoons View Post
    But I've spoken with AP Racing technical department ages ago and they will NOT approve 4-Pot calipers for the Vectra... due to its weight !! Most 'other' brand brake manufacturers recommend 6-Pot brakes for the weight category of the Vectra.

    AP Racing will only approve 6-Pot Calipers for the Vectra.

    Tony at 888 wont willingly sell you 4-Pot brakes for the Vectra either.. he recommends 6-Pot brakes due to the Vectra weight.
    if I was going to to get a set it would be the 6 pots and 335-362mm
